In a busy world where time is of the essence and convenience reigns supreme, Meals Ready to Eat (MREs) have actually emerged as an innovative solution to meet the dietary needs of individuals in diverse settings. Originally established for military workers to guarantee sustenance in challenging environments, MREs have transcended their military origins to become a popular choice for outdoor lovers, emergency responders, tourists, and individuals seeking hassle-free meal options.
At the core of the MRE concept is the concept of providing nutritious, shelf-stable meals that can be taken in without the need for cooking or refrigeration. Each MRE generally contains a complete meal including a meal, side dishes, treats, drinks, and condiments, packaged in a durable and compact pouch for simple transportation and storage. This all-in-one approach to meal preparation eliminates the need for substantial meal preparation, shopping, and cooking, making MREs a convenient solution for individuals with busy lifestyles or limited access to standard food preparation facilities.
Among the essential benefits of MREs is their long shelf life, which permits them to remain edible for prolonged durations without the need for refrigeration or preservatives. This makes them ideal for emergency situations, outdoor experiences, or situations where access to fresh food may be limited. With appropriate storage, MREs can retain their nutritional value and palatability for numerous years, providing assurance to consumers who value readiness and self-sufficiency.
In addition to their convenience and long shelf life, MREs are developed to deliver a well balanced and nutritionally complete meal experience. Each MRE is carefully created to offer essential nutrients, vitamins, and minerals necessary to sustain energy levels and promote overall health and wellness. With a focus on part control and nutrient density, MREs offer a convenient way to meet dietary requirements without jeopardizing on taste or quality.
Moreover, MREs are highly customizable to accommodate specific preferences, dietary constraints, and cultural preferences. Manufacturers offer a wide variety of menu options varying from traditional favorites like spaghetti and meatballs to global cuisines like curry chicken and rice, ensuring that there's something for everybody. Additionally, unique dietary versions of MREs are readily available for individuals with specific dietary needs, such as vegetarian, gluten-free, or low-sodium options, even more expanding the ease of access and appeal of MREs to a diverse range of consumers.
Beyond their functionality and nutritional value, MREs also play a crucial role in emergency preparedness and catastrophe reaction efforts. With their compact size, long shelf life, and self-contained product packaging, MREs are an essential element of emergency supply packages, providing individuals and communities with a reliable source of sustenance throughout natural disasters, humanitarian crises, or other emergency situations. The mobility and ease of circulation of MREs make them important properties for relief organizations and federal government agencies charged with providing help and assistance to afflicted populations in times of need.
